#95d367 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#95d367 is composed of 58.4% red, 82.7%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 51.2%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 94.4 degrees, a saturation of 55.1% and a lightness of 61.6%. #95d367 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ffce with #2ba700. Closest websafe color is: #99cc66.

Shades and Tints of #95d367

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f4fbf0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#95d367

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#9d9e9c is the less saturated color, while #8ff941 is the most saturated one.
